- Petrol Tanker Explosion Causes Panic in Jigawa Community
- Police officers, firefighters, with help from residents contain the fire
- No casualties recorded
Another petrol tanker explosion has occurred at NUSHE Filling Station in Marke town, Kaugama Local Government Area of Jigawa State.
Eko Hot Blog reports that a resident said the tanker caught fire while offloading fuel at the station on Saturday around 8 p.m., sparking panic among residents and road users.

Jigawa State Police Command spokesman, SP Lawan Shisu Adam, confirmed the incident. He said police officers and firefighters, with help from residents, worked to contain the fire and stop it from spreading to nearby homes and businesses.
According to him, no casualties or injuries were recorded.

In a similar incident on October 17, 2024, a petrol tanker explosion in Majia town, Taura Local Government Area of Jigawa State, claimed 153 lives.
